[agent\_craft] Suggesting the user 'just step away from the computer' or 'get some fresh air' as the primary response to severe distress
While breaks are helpful for frustration, they are insufficient for crisis. Pair any suggestion of a break with a concrete crisis resource if the distress level is high.
Journey Context:
For coding frustration, a break is good advice. For emotional crisis, it's dismissive and can feel like abandonment. The agent must distinguish between frustration and distress, prioritizing professional resources for the latter.
